Php 查找并修改数据库中包含关键字的所有单元格

Php 查找并修改数据库中包含关键字的所有单元格,php,mysql,Php,Mysql,我想编写一个MySQL查询,用一个特定的单词更新整个数据库中包含特定单词的所有单元格。例如: UPDATE (any cell, any table) SET (the cells) = '$foo' WHERE (the cell) CONTAINS '$bar') 这是可能的吗?试试看,没有quickfire解决方案:您需要逐个表/逐列地执行此操作。Mark,我是否可以编写PHP来生成自动执行此操作的查询?是的,您需要为此创建一个脚本。选择所有行,跳过primare键,循环遍历列并检查它们

我想编写一个MySQL查询,用一个特定的单词更新整个数据库中包含特定单词的所有单元格。例如:

UPDATE (any cell, any table) SET (the cells) = '$foo' WHERE (the cell) CONTAINS '$bar')

这是可能的吗?

试试看,没有quickfire解决方案:您需要逐个表/逐列地执行此操作。Mark,我是否可以编写PHP来生成自动执行此操作的查询?是的,您需要为此创建一个脚本。选择所有行,跳过primare键,循环遍历列并检查它们,然后构建一个查询,查询应该更新哪些列。不要使用mysql函数,mysqli函数已弃用。使用mysqli或PDO instad。由于sql注入攻击,请退出变量。